Why Do Franchise Locations Struggle with Local SEO in Detroit?

Most franchise systems give each location a subdirectory page on the corporate domain — something like brandname.com/detroit-palmer-woods. That structure often comes with thin, templated content that Google recognizes immediately. It doesn’t mention Livernois Avenue, the historic Palmer Woods neighborhood association, or the seasonal foot-traffic shifts that come with Michigan winters. Competing pages built by independent local businesses do.

The result: your franchise page sits below more relevant, locally-optimized results even when your brand is nationally recognized. Corporate SEO teams optimize for the brand as a whole, not for your specific Detroit market. Filling that gap requires someone working exclusively on your location’s digital footprint.

The Duplicate Content Problem in Multi-Location Franchises

When a franchise brand has dozens or hundreds of locations, each location page often shares the same body copy with only the city name swapped. Google’s Search Central guidance is clear that thin, duplicated pages earn little ranking authority. Your Palmer Woods location deserves original content that addresses local intent — what residents near Seven Mile Road are actually searching for, not a copy-paste job from the corporate playbook.

What Does Effective Franchise SEO Actually Look Like in Palmer Woods?

Effective franchise SEO for a Palmer Woods location is built on four pillars: a fully optimized Google Business Profile, locally original on-page content, authoritative local citations, and a review strategy that reflects the real community around your location.

Google Business Profile Optimization

Your Google Business Profile (GBP) is the single most important local ranking asset you control directly — and most franchise owners underuse it. Photos of your actual Detroit location matter. Posts that reference local events, like the annual Palmer Woods Home Tour or happenings at the nearby Detroit Golf Club, signal relevance to Google’s local algorithm. Service areas should reflect the neighborhoods you actually serve: Palmer Woods, Green Acres, Sherwood Forest, and University District are all within reach.

Locally Original On-Page Content

Your location page needs to answer the questions real Palmer Woods customers are typing into Google. That means referencing cross streets, proximity to landmarks like the Palmer Woods Historic District, and the kinds of seasonal considerations that matter in metro Detroit — from summer home improvement surges to the slower winter months when service businesses fight harder for every lead. Generic content does none of this.

Citation Building and NAP Consistency

Name, address, and phone number consistency across directories is foundational. For Detroit-area franchises, that means being accurately listed not just on Yelp and Angi but also in Michigan-specific directories and local chamber resources. Inconsistent listings — a common problem when corporate and local teams both submit data — dilute your local authority and confuse Google’s understanding of where you actually operate.

Is Your Franchise Allowed to Run Its Own SEO?

This is one of the most common questions we hear from franchise owners in Detroit. The answer depends on your franchise agreement, but most systems allow — and many actively encourage — franchisees to run local SEO efforts, provided they align with brand guidelines. What they almost never provide is the execution. Corporate may hand you a login to a generic location page; the actual optimization work falls entirely on you.

Working with a local SEO partner who understands both the franchise dynamic and the Detroit market means you can push within your allowed parameters without risking brand compliance issues. FAQ: SEO for Franchises in Palmer Woods, Detroit

Can I do local SEO for my franchise location even if my brand controls the website?

Yes. Even if your corporate team controls the main website, you can still optimize your Google Business Profile, build local citations, earn reviews, and in many cases request locally tailored content for your location page. Most franchise agreements permit local digital marketing efforts that stay within brand guidelines.

How long does it take to see results from franchise SEO in Detroit?

Most Palmer Woods and Detroit-area franchise locations see meaningful movement in local rankings within three to six months of a structured SEO buildout — GBP optimization, citation cleanup, and local content. Competitive categories may take longer, but GBP improvements often show results faster than organic rankings.

What makes SEO for a franchise location different from regular local SEO?

The main difference is the layered authority structure. Your location exists under a brand domain with its own authority signals, which can help or hurt depending on how well corporate has handled it. Franchise SEO also requires navigating brand compliance rules and avoiding content that conflicts with other franchise locations in the same metro area.

Do I need a separate website for my Palmer Woods franchise location?

Not necessarily. A well-optimized location page on the corporate domain, combined with a strong Google Business Profile, can perform very well. In some cases, a standalone site makes sense — but only if permitted by your franchise agreement and built carefully to complement rather than compete with the brand domain.

Why is my franchise competitor outranking me in Detroit even though my brand is bigger?

Brand size doesn’t automatically translate into local rankings. Google’s local algorithm weighs proximity, relevance, and prominence at the individual location level. A smaller competitor with a fully optimized GBP, consistent citations, strong reviews, and locally relevant content will outrank a large brand with a neglected local presence every time.

What should I look for in a franchise SEO agency for a Detroit-area location?

Look for an agency that understands the Detroit metro market specifically, has experience with multi-location and franchise SEO dynamics, and can show a clear process for GBP optimization, local content creation, and citation management. Avoid agencies offering generic packages that treat every city the same way.
